Object in Transition: a Cross-disciplinary conference on the preservation and study of modern and contemporary art (External link)Since the middle of the twentieth century, artists have increasingly turned to a variety of new materials and techniques for art making. Many of these materials and techniques have produced objects that alter rapidly in appearance and require some level of intervention to enable their continued display.
